Strap Habit Elastic and Canvas Strap Impressions

I love watch straps. Sometimes I get the feeling I am more of a strap collector than a watch collector:) Shortly after joining this site, I stumbled on a brand I hadn't heard of - Strap Habit (@StrapHabit ) - and thought I'd check out a few of their straps and thought I'd share my impressions. This is in no way an advertisement and I paid for these with my own money. 

Elastic Watch Strap: This is different than every other elastic strap I've tried. One of the appeals of other Elastic Straps (Mankey, Watch Steward, Islander, CNS) is that they aren't as bulky as a regular NATO by virtue of not having a tail to tuck. The Strap Habit elastic is different in that it is worn exactly like a traditional NATO, tail and all. This isn't necessarily a bad thing, but definitely different, and makes it easier to put on and off as you don't need to remove the spring bars to thread it on. An awesome choice for those with fixed spring bars. 

Pros: Soft and supple nylon (I assume it's nylon) making it very comfortable on wrist. The hardware is brushed and unsigned but solid and well done. The second keeper is floating which allows for optimal tail tucking. Fair price at $18. Nice variety of colors.  

Cons: It's a traditional nato style so this adds 2 layers of fabric between your wrist and the case back (or one if you use a non-traditional way of wearing your NATO). The softness of the material means that it loses some structure, so for a bulkier watch, I could see this potentially being a problem. Only comes in 20 and 22 mm lug widths; it would be nice to see a few more options, especially 19 mm and 21 mm. No choice for different hardware finishes. 

Hook and Loop Strap: This is a style that I am not too familiar with, but I enjoy tool watches and this strap seemed like a natural choice to check out.

 Pros: sturdy feeling canvas strap. The stitching color is green which accents the khaki canvas nicely. The stitching is uniform and tight. The hardware is a solid feeling brushed ring. Comes with quick release spring bars. There is no material between my wrist and the case back. 

Cons: The look isn't for everyone. Depending on wrist size, you'll have varying amounts of black velcro showing which may not be your jam. The strap out of hte box was a bit stiff but after a few minutes of flexing it, softened up nicely. The velcro itself doesn't feel particularly sticky and the very end of the strap sticks up a bit so could get caught on things like sleeves. Only a handful of colors. Only 20 and 22 mm size.

Overall: I really like the look of both of these straps. The quality is good and appropriate for the price. I think I prefer the overall design of other elastic straps (e.g. G series by The Watch Steward, but that is just a personal preference. I forsee me using both of these and buying from Strap Habit again.
